Internally-disjoint directed pendant Steiner trees with three terminal vertices in Cartesian product digraphs

In this paper, we derive a sharp lower bound for the pendant-tree 3-connectivity of the Cartesian product digraph , where and are both strong digraphs. Specifically, we prove the lower bound . Moreover, we propose a polynomial-time algorithm for finding internally-disjoint pendant -trees which attain this lower bound.
